In the area of Palermo, Italy, there is a monastery which is quite strange with the funeral. The pastors build underground rooms that cater for a funeral, and burial is unique not bury the bodies into the ground, but by doing the embalming process as a mummy and dressed with clothes on and hung on the walls of the monastery. Uniquely, the mummy could be dressed like a man who is still alive, even following the trend as well. A funeral like this takes place from the 16th century until the 19th century. And are eligible for burial in a way it is just the people who are considered reputable. Finally in the 1800s where the last body was mummified, there have been 8,000 mummies that inhabit inside the abbey.
